NAR?s Pending Home Sales Index Hits Highest Level in Two Years in July

By Peter Ricci The Pending Home Sales Index, a forward-looking indicator of home sales based on contract signings, rose 2.4 percent from June to July and reached its highest level in more than two years, or, since the expiration of the first-time homebuyer tax credit,�according to the National Association of Realtors. The index rose from 99.3 in June to 101.7 in July, far above the consensus, and from July 2011, the index is up by 12.4 percent.
